Stage 2 Hardware Requirements

For 1.8T Transverse. Golf/Jetta/Bora/A3/S3/TT/Leon/Ibiza, etc

Required: 4 bar Fuel Pressure regulator (stock is 3 bar)
Turbo back exhaust with testpipe or highflow catalytic convertor
(2.5"-3.0" diameter exhaust recommended)

Recommended: Cold Air intake (from stock MAF to front of car)
Turbo inlet pipe (Samco turbo inlet hose)
Front-mounted Intercooler (This is a BIG improvement for all cars)

Also with the AWW stage 1 is a 40 bhp and 65 ft lb gain. It also looks like you have everything you need for stage 2, as injectors are not needed, just a 4 bar fpr.
